Safety First: The Cornerstone of Crib Selection

The foremost concern for any parent should always be safety. Ensure the crib meets the latest safety standards set by organizations such as the Consumer Product Safety Commission (CPSC). Look for cribs that have no missing or loose parts and avoid older models that don't meet current safety regulations.

Check for slats: they should be no more than 2 3/8 inches apart to prevent your baby from getting stuck. Also, inspect the mattress support system. It should be adjustable and securely anchored to prevent any accidents.

Convertible Cribs: Flexibility for Growing Families

Convertible cribs are a fantastic investment as they can adapt to your child’s needs over the years. These cribs typically transform from a standard crib to a toddler bed, and some even convert into a daybed or full-sized bed. This saves you money in the long run and minimizes the hassle of purchasing new furniture as your child grows.

When shopping, look for models that are easy to convert and come with sturdy hardware that can withstand regular use.

Storage Solutions: Keeping Your Nursery Organized

In a nursery, space can be limited, so look for cribs that provide built-in storage solutions. Some designs come with drawers or shelves underneath the crib, allowing you to store blankets, toys, or even baby clothes conveniently.

This not only helps in decluttering your space but also ensures that all essential items are within easy reach during those nighttime changes or feedings.

Common Questions About Choosing Baby Cribs

What is the best height for a crib mattress?

The crib mattress height should be adjustable, with at least three different levels to lower as your baby grows. Place the mattress higher when your baby is younger for easier access and lower it as they begin to pull up and stand.

How can I ensure my baby sleeps safely?

Always lay your baby on their back to sleep and keep the crib free of toys, bumper pads, and loose bedding to reduce the risk of suffocation.

When should I transition from a crib to a toddler bed?

It’s best to transition when your child is around 2 to 3 years old, especially if they start climbing out of the crib. A convertible crib can ease this transition.
